ORDER signed by Magistrate Judge Jeremy D. Peterson on 2/14/2024 GRANTING petitioner's 455 request to seal and DENYING respondent's 463 request for modification of this court's 3/31/2022 order. The portion of the reply brief identified by petitioner, i.e., his discussion of Claim E, is SEALED and is accessible only to the parties until further order of the court.(Yin, K)
